Asphalt Roofing Service in Warwick, RI
Asphalt roofing services encompass the installation, repair, and maintenance of asphalt shingle roofs, which are among the most common roofing options for residential properties. These services typically cover projects such as new roof installations, replacing aging or damaged shingles, and addressing leaks or storm-related damage. Homeowners often seek asphalt roofing solutions to enhance curb appeal, improve weather resistance, and ensure the durability of their roofs over time.
Before requesting asphalt roofing services, property owners usually want to understand the different types of shingles available, including their styles and warranties. It’s also important to consider the condition of the existing roof, the scope of repairs needed, and any local building codes or regulations that may apply. Clear communication about project expectations and the lifespan of asphalt shingles can help homeowners make informed decisions for their roofing needs.

Common Asphalt Roofing Service Jobs
Asphalt Roof Replacement - involves removing old roofing and installing a new asphalt shingle roof.
Roof Repair - addresses leaks, damaged shingles, and other issues to restore roof integrity.
Roof Inspection - assesses the condition of the asphalt roofing system to identify potential problems.
Storm Damage Repair - fixes damage caused by hail, wind, or heavy weather to protect the property.
Preventative Maintenance - includes routine checks and minor repairs to extend roof lifespan.
New Roof Installation - provides a durable, weather-resistant asphalt roofing system for new or renovated homes.
Asphalt Roofing Service Questions
What is asphalt roofing? Asphalt roofing is a popular material used for residential and commercial roofs, known for its durability and affordability.
What types of asphalt roofing are available? Common types include asphalt shingles, roll roofing, and built-up roofing systems, suitable for various building styles.
How does asphalt roofing protect a property? It provides a weather-resistant barrier that helps prevent water infiltration and shields the structure from the elements.
What projects typically involve asphalt roofing services? Asphalt roofing services are often requested for new roof installations, repairs, or replacing aging roofing materials.
